    What is “DC Next Dawn” and how does it work?

    Next Dawn, previously known as “New Dawn,” is a fan fiction universe and solicitation game that has been in existence on the CBR boards for approximately ten years! It has gone through several iterations and has survived forum reboots! The way it works is that “plotters” write short solicitations for monthly comic books! Then participants “buy” the books they want to read! The books with the most buys get rewards. Sounds fun, right? So let’s do this! Which of this month's solicits interest and excite you? Let us know by posting which books you'd pick up in the virtual Next Dawn Store (this solicitation thread). You can pull as many as you'd like, but also consider your "virtual budget" when making your selections, as sales are used to reward our titles and plotters. Registers are open all month and sales are tallied at the end of the month.
